Synthesizes the second messengers cyclic ADP-ribose (cADPR) and nicotinate-adenine dinucleotide phosphate (NAADP), the former a second messenger for glucose-induced insulin secretion, the latter a Ca(2+) mobilizer (PubMed:11829748). Also has cADPR hydrolase activity (By similarity).

Our carrier-free antibodies are typically supplied in a PBS-only formulation, purified and free of BSA, sodium azide and glycerol. The carrier-free buffer and high concentration allow for increased conjugation efficiency.
This conjugation-ready format is designed for use with fluorochromes, metal isotopes, oligonucleotides, and enzymes, which makes them ideal for antibody labelling, functional and cell-based assays, flow-based assays (e.g. mass cytometry) and Multiplex Imaging applications.

Immunohistochemical analysis of paraffin-embedded mouse kidney tissue labeling CD38 with Anti-CD38 antibody [EPR21079] ab216343 at 1/1000 dilution, followed by Goat Anti-Rabbit IgG H&L (HRP) Ready to use. Positive staining in endothelial cells of mouse kidney (PMID: 25078456). Counter stained with Hematoxylin.
Secondary antibody only control: Used PBS instead of primary antibody, secondary antibody is Goat Anti-Rabbit IgG H&L (HRP) Ready to use.
This data was developed using the same antibody clone in a different buffer formulation containing PBS, BSA, glycerol, and sodium azide (Anti-CD38 antibody [EPR21079] ab216343).
Heat mediated antigen retrieval was performed with Tris/EDTA buffer pH 9.0 before commencing with IHC staining protocol.
